About Nike Phantom 6

Nike’s control boot

The Nike Phantom 6 is the latest generation of Nike’s Phantom football boot, the boot built around ball control and precision. Where a speed boot aims for pure pace, the Phantom is made for the playmaker: a textured, grippy upper for a clean touch on the ball, a snug fit and a soleplate tuned for sharp passes and shots. It’s the boot for those who want to direct the game rather than just sprint through it.

Grippy upper for the ball

The heart of the Phantom 6 is the upper. A ribbed, textured top layer provides grip on the ball, for more control when receiving, passing and curling. The boot comes in a high, laceless version with a dynamic collar that wraps the ankle like a sock, and in a low, laced version. Both keep the foot snug and close to the ball.

From Elite to Club

The Phantom 6 comes in several tiers: Elite as the top model for pros, then Pro, then Academy, and Club as the entry level. The higher the tier, the more advanced the materials and the plate. This way there is a version for every player and every budget, from the keen amateur to the competitive player.

For every surface, plus collabs

The boot is available in a wide range of sole types: FG for natural grass, MG for multi-ground, AG for artificial grass, SG for soft ground, TF for turf and an indoor version for indoor play. There are also special editions, including a collaboration with Travis Scott and Cactus Jack and an EA Sports FC edition. Alongside the Phantom in Nike’s range are the fast Mercurial and the leather- and touch-focused Tiempo.

What varies by version

The grippy upper and the control concept remain the same across the versions. What changes is the height (high laceless or low laced), the tier (Elite to Club), the sole type that suits your surface, and the colour or collab edition. When choosing, pay attention to the abbreviation after the name, because that determines what you play on.
